Requirements

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ering or related discipline
  • 4+ years of work experience in a regulated industry
  • Proficient in 3D CAD modeling (Solidworks Preferred)
  • Experience with design control
  • Experience in creating engineering drawings, models, applying GD&T, and CAE tools to optimize the design (Preferred)
  • Adept at applying knowledge of materials and manufacturing processes to product design (Preferred)
  • Pre-clinical and/or clinical experience (Preferred)
  • 510(k) and/or PMA experience (Preferred)

Responsibilities

  • Independently research, design, develop, modify, and verify mechanical components for medical devices while working cooperatively with R&D, Quality, Manufacturing, Regulatory, Clinical, Marketing and Project Management to ensure project success
  • Conduct or design advanced prototyping and testing
  • Create benchtop models to simulate clinically relevant and challenging use conditions
  • Support Voice of Customer sessions internally and with clinicians
  • Analyze and correct complex product design issues using independent judgment. Ensure traceability and compliance with requirements, including ISO 13485, EUMDR, and other international regulations
  • Support and execute segments of complex multifunctional teams to advance post-launch design changes at the material, component, and supplier level
  • Lead creation and refinement of engineering documentation, such as the Design History file
  • Follow and mentor others on R&D procedures like design controls and risk management, per the Quality Management System

About Stryker

Stryker develops and manufactures medical devices and equipment aimed at improving patient care and surgical efficiency. Their products include surgical tools, neurotechnology devices, and orthopedic implants, which are sold directly to hospitals and clinics. Stryker stands out from competitors by focusing on high-quality products and a commitment to advancing healthcare solutions. The company's goal is to enhance the overall healthcare experience for both patients and medical professionals.
